Well, I ordered a Akai Pro LPD8. I still need a keyboard, but first I wanted some knobs to fiddle. Music instruments must be like audio gear. Every one that gets me halfway interested will have a couple reviews where people are screaming about how much some feature sucks, and that you should walk away and get something else.

At least with audio gear I'm entrenched enough that I know if something that someone is complaining about will bother me or not. It's been so long since I played keyboard (or piano) that I'm unlikely to be bothered by the key feel (all my previous keyboards either had from bad down to horrible keys). Still, complaints about not being able to properly trigger different velocities makes me think twice.

It does seem there's no universally well reviewed MIDI controller out there. Although, for $50 everyone does seem to agree that you can't go wrong with the LPD8.
